Hey guys, my vettes fron lights are pretty rough looking, i have a buffer but havent tried buffing them yet, i was wondering if you guys could tell me where i could find a new set...ive looked everywhere thanks guys!:w
 
Also, after buffing, clean them really well and try to spray some clear coat on them. I know a Vette shop that does this even on the C6 light covers and they are crystal clear and new looking.

Paul
 
I have had very good success using a product called Plastex by Mcguires to polish dull plastic lenses, also word well on the "glass" targa top.
 
Got mine from GM. bought ever outside lens for around 650. GM use to have the fog lens seperate but only sells the complete housing.
 
I had good results on one of my vehicles with the lens restore kit from 3M. Comes with several different grits of sandpaper and polish. A lot cheaper than getting new lenses.
